Submerged Arc Welding Procedure: Overview, Equipment, and Benefits for Heavy Fabrication

Submerged arc welding is a process that uses a continuously fed electrode to create a weld. It protects the molten weld and arc zone from atmospheric contamination using granular fusible flux. This flux often contains lime, silica, manganese oxide, and calcium fluoride, ensuring high-quality welds with fewer defects. The equipment for submerged arc welding includes … Read more

Shielded Metal Arc Welding: A Beginner’s Guide to SMAW Basics Explained

Shielded metal arc welding (SMAW) is a manual welding method that uses a consumable electrode. The electrode forms an electric arc, melting both itself and its protective coating. This shielding protects the weld area from oxygen and other atmospheric gases. SMAW is effective for welding various metals and is popular in construction and repair. The … Read more
